Betnesol Tablet (Betamethasone) Uses, Dosage & Side Effects

Betnesol tablet is a corticosteroid medicine used to reduce inflammation and control allergic reactions in the body. Doctors prescribe Betnesol for conditions where swelling, irritation, or immune overreaction causes symptoms.

The medicine contains betamethasone, which belongs to a group of drugs called corticosteroids. These medicines help reduce inflammation and suppress the immune response.

Because of these properties, Betnesol tablet uses include allergies, skin diseases, breathing problems, and certain autoimmune disorders.

What is Betnesol Tablet?

Betnesol tablet is a prescription medicine that contains betamethasone as its active ingredient. It is widely used for inflammatory and allergic conditions.

Key information about Tab Betnesol includes:

  • Generic name: betamethasone
  • Drug class: corticosteroid
  • Prescription status: prescription medicine
  • Common strength: Betnesol 0.5 mg tablet
  • Available forms: tablet, injection, drops

Doctors prescribe Betnesol medicine when inflammation causes pain, swelling, or allergic symptoms.

How Betnesol (Betamethasone) Works

The betnesol mechanism of action involves reducing inflammation and suppressing immune responses.

It works by:

  • reducing inflammatory chemicals
  • suppressing immune system reactions
  • decreasing swelling and redness
  • controlling allergic symptoms

Because of this action, betnesol tablet steroid medicines are effective in many inflammatory diseases.

Betnesol Tablet Side Effects

Like many medicines, betnesol tablet side effects may occur in some patients.

Common Side Effects

Common betnesol side effects include:

  • stomach upset
  • headache
  • increased appetite
  • mood changes

These effects are usually mild and temporary.

Serious Side Effects

Long-term steroid use may lead to more serious problems, such as:

  • high blood sugar
  • bone weakness
  • increased infection risk
  • hormonal imbalance

Patients who already have diabetes and are using medicine like Glucophage tablet should monitor their blood sugar carefully.

Drug Interactions with Betnesol

Some medicines may interact with the Betnesol tablet and change how the drug works in the body. These interactions can increase side effects or reduce the effectiveness of treatment. Patients should always inform their doctor about all medicines they are taking.

NSAIDs (Brufen & Ansaid)

Non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drugs such as Brufen (ibuprofen) or Ansaid (flurbiprofen) may increase the risk of stomach irritation when used together with Betnesol tablet. Both medicines can affect the stomach lining.

Antifungal Medicines (Fluconazole & Terbinafine)

Antifungal medicines such as fluconazole (Fungone) or terbinafine (Terbiderm) can affect how steroid medicines are processed in the body. When taken with Betnesol, these medicines may increase the level of the steroid in the bloodstream, which may raise the risk of steroid-related side effects.

Diabetes Medicines (Glimepiride and Others)

Steroid medicines like betnesol tablet can raise blood sugar levels in some patients. Because of this effect, people taking diabetes medicines such as glimepiride (Getryl tablet) may notice changes in their blood glucose control.

Vaccines

Because Betnesol tablet suppresses the immune system, some vaccines may not work as effectively during steroid treatment. In certain cases, doctors may delay vaccination until steroid therapy is completed.

Who Should Not Take Betnesol Tablet?

Some patients should avoid the Betnesol tablet unless advised by a doctor.

These include:

  • patients with fungal infections
  • untreated infections
  • allergy to corticosteroids
  • certain immune disorders

Betnesol vs Betamethasone

Many people ask about the difference between betnesol and betamethasone.

The answer is simple:

  • Betnesol is a brand name
  • Betamethasone is the active ingredient

Both work the same way, but the brand name may differ depending on the manufacturer.

Betnesol Tablet Alternatives

If Betnesol tablet is not suitable, doctors may prescribe alternatives such as:

  • Prednisolone
  • Dexamethasone
  • Hydrocortisone
  • Methylprednisolone

Steroid medicines are often prescribed for inflammatory conditions. For example, prednisolone (Deltacortril tablet) is another corticosteroid used in similar situations.
